The Duties of Dental Hygienists<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"ValleyfordWhen comparing the role of a dental assistant to that of a hygienist, the most significant difference is probably that the hygienist works more on their own. Dental assistants work with and in support of the Valleyford WA dentists and the practice. Hygienists, while also assisting the practice, deal with the patients more on a one-to-one basis. They are typically the initial person a patient encounters when called from the waiting room. They examine each patient’s gums and teeth and present their results to the dentists.
